Tsunami Wave Height Warning Issued for Philippine Shores
State seismologists have issued a tsunami wave height warning for coastal communities facing the Pacific Ocean in the Philippines. Officials caution residents to prepare for waves less than one meter high that could hit between 1 p.m. and 2 p.m. on July 30 (Wednesday). This alert follows a powerful earthquake that struck off the east coast of Kamchatka, Russia.
The authorities advise vigilance and readiness as the possibility of even small tsunami waves can still pose risks to vulnerable shorelines. Local leaders are coordinating with disaster response units to ensure safety measures are in place for affected areas.
Senate Blue Ribbon Committee Leadership Sparks Debate
Political discussions have intensified after the Senate elected neophyte Senator Rodante Marcoleta as the new head of the Senate blue ribbon committee. Some speculate that the Senate leadership may have offered the chairmanship to secure backing from allies of former President Duterte.
However, Senate President Francis “Chiz” Escudero firmly denied these claims. When questioned about the committee’s new leadership, he dismissed any suggestion of political bargaining. The decision, he emphasized, was based on the Senate’s internal processes and not influenced by external deals.
Filipino Seafarers Held by Houthi Rebels in Red Sea Incident
In a troubling development, nine Filipino crew members aboard the Liberia-flagged vessel MV Eternity C remain in captivity after Houthi rebels attacked the ship while it was transiting the Red Sea on July 8. The Department of Migrant Workers (DMW) reported the incident on Tuesday, highlighting the ongoing risks Filipino seafarers face in international waters.
Migrant Workers Secretary Hans Leo Cacdac revealed that three Filipino seafarers have died, and one is still missing following the attack. He clarified, however, that these fatalities are still subject to confirmation as no bodies have yet been recovered. The government continues to coordinate with international partners to secure the safe release of the remaining crew members.
